Brain Fog After 40? Common Causes & Solutions for Men

Feeling mentally sluggish after hitting your 41st birthday? Brain fog is a often common experience for men as they get older . Several elements can contribute to this frustrating state . Hormonal shifts , particularly a gradual drop in testosterone , are a significant culprit. Stress, inadequate sleep, and a unhealthy diet, lacking key nutrients, can also exacerbate the situation. Furthermore, underlying physical conditions like thyroid problems or sleep apnea can truly be a contributor. Fortunately, various solutions can help. Prioritizing restorative sleep, reducing stress through techniques like meditation or exercise, and adopting a nutritious diet rich in memory-supporting foods can make a real difference. Consulting with a healthcare provider to rule out any potential medical causes and explore additional treatments is also strongly recommended.
